Mailman for Plesk - allow use together with delimiter used in postfix main.cf
If you have configured additional delimiters in postfix (/etc/postfix/main.cf) it is not possible to successfully deliver a mail to a mailing list - if that mailing list address contains also one of the symbols configured as delimiter.
The solution is very simple and could be a very generic change in plesk standard config:
In /etc/postfix/master.cf just change the config string for mailman in the end of line from ${nexthop} ${user} ${recipient}
to:
${nexthop} ${mailbox}
This will parse all necessary parameters before the @.
Taken from: http://www.postfix.org/pipe.8.html
